Who is Moleculin?

Moleculin Biotech, Inc. is a Phase 3 clinical stage pharmaceutical company advancing a pipeline of therapeutic candidates addressing hard-to-treat tumors and viruses. The Company's lead program, Annamycin, is a next-generation anthracycline designed to avoid multidrug resistance mechanisms and to eliminate the cardiotoxicity common with currently prescribed anthracyclines. Annamycin is currently in development for the treatment of relapsed or refractory acute myeloid leukemia (AML) and soft tissue sarcoma (STS) lung metastases.

Job Overview

The Controller is responsible for providing high-level support to the SVP as they manage the company's accounting and financial activities by producing financial statements, directing monthly and quarterly close processes, filing external reporting requirements with the SEC, and monitoring and ensuring compliance with SOX. This position directs financial activities of the organization by performing the following duties personally or through subordinate supervisors.

Responsibilities

  • Plan and direct the quarterly close process and quarterly close calendar.
  • Supervise the monthly closing process and prepare necessary reports to analyze the income statement, balance sheet, statement of cash flows and statement of stockholders' equity, including analytical review of the monthly operating results to ensure accurate accounting records are maintained.
  • Implement a process to record transactions by department and compare costs incurred to budget and performance analysis of profit centers.
  • Review and record journal entries required to reflect monthly and quarterly activity and review quarterly balance sheet reconciliations for all accounts.
  • Prepare financial statements and the year-to-date cash flow on a quarterly basis.
  • Perform cash projections to effectively manage cash balances and maximize the return on any excess cash balances.
  • Prepare quarterly budget to actual analysis incorporating historical results and future assumptions, working with the R&D operational team on the R&D respective areas, including quarterly fluctuation analysis to review current and prior period expected activity and associated drivers of increased (decreased) account balances.
  • Review financials for international subsidiaries and work with appropriate 3rd parties to ensure compliance with individual subsidiary requirements.
  • Review monthly schedules for prepaid assets, fixed assets, and intangible assets, including useful lives and related depreciation and amortization, accruals, dividends, payroll, and other liabilities.
  • Document accounting treatment for debt/equity related transactions, including accounting for debt issuance costs, warrants, stock, and stock options.
  • Maintain the Company's equity platform (Morgan Stanley at Work Shareworks), including adding valuations for new awards, and re-valuing the liability classified equity awards in the system quarterly.
  • Research technical accounting issues as needed and prepare quarterly/annual accounting memos for the files.
  • Review and assist with PO Coding, invoice coding reviews, bi-monthly payment runs, and Treasury functions such as wire templates in PNC Pinacle, reviewing vendor banking information, reviewing positive pay exceptions, and general banking questions.
  • Prepare all required forms and documentation for new vendors (including OFAC sanctions list searches, W-8/W-9, banking details, approvals, NetSuite creation, etc.)
  • Monitor and review all finance-related government surveys and forms (including HCAD property rendition, R&D government survey, and Nevada Modified Business Tax Return) and review/research peer disclosures as needed (including potential new risk factors or new disclosures).
  • Assist the department in completing the preliminary drafts of SEC related documents, including Forms 8-K, 10-Q, 10-K, S-1 filings, Section 16 filings, Annual Proxy Statement in accordance with SEC guidelines established for public companies and other reports required by regulatory or other agencies.
  • Assist outside legal counsel and the VP Controller with all equity compensation disclosures in the Annual Proxy Statement (including the new Pay vs. Performance calculations and disclosures).
  • Review the Company's required XBRL disclosures and tagging for the Company's 10-Q/10-K's.
  • Arrange and supervise external review/audits of the Company's consolidated financial statements for the external audit firm - Grant Thornton.
  • Research and prepare the quarterly GAAP Accounting checklist to ensure compliance with SEC requirements.
  • Prepare workpapers supporting annual income tax provision/return and review with outside CPA firm.
  • Creates and implements policies and procedures with the rest of the team to identify, resolve and document accounting issues in addition to creating procedures to make the close and reporting processes more efficient and accurate.
  • Work closely with department heads and VP Controller to prepare the G&A portion of annual budget and forecasts.
